]> git.saurik.com Git - wxWidgets.git/blobdiff - wxPython/demo/Notebook.py
Another package name fix
[wxWidgets.git] / wxPython / demo / Notebook.py
index c9740ce678b5d31bcca99a7b2ef3a55d62e8e31c..f25f06d74f935d28d4f81847dfc1ff309b46a8b6 100644 (file)
@@ -1,7 +1,3 @@
-# 11/20/2003 - Jeff Grimmett (grimmtooth@softhome.net)
-#
-# o Updated for wx namespace
-# 
 
 import  sys
 
 
 import  sys
 
@@ -17,12 +13,14 @@ import  images
 
 class TestNB(wx.Notebook):
     def __init__(self, parent, id, log):
 
 class TestNB(wx.Notebook):
     def __init__(self, parent, id, log):
-        wx.Notebook.__init__(self, parent, id, style=
-                            #wxNB_TOP
-                            wx.NB_BOTTOM
-                            #wxNB_LEFT
-                            #wxNB_RIGHT
-                            )
+        wx.Notebook.__init__(self, parent, id, size=(21,21), style=
+                             wx.BK_DEFAULT
+                             #wx.BK_TOP 
+                             #wx.BK_BOTTOM
+                             #wx.BK_LEFT
+                             #wx.BK_RIGHT
+                             # | wx.NB_MULTILINE
+                             )
         self.log = log
 
         win = self.makeColorPanel(wx.BLUE)
         self.log = log
 
         win = self.makeColorPanel(wx.BLUE)
@@ -64,17 +62,11 @@ class TestNB(wx.Notebook):
         win = self.makeColorPanel(wx.CYAN)
         self.AddPage(win, "Cyan")
 
         win = self.makeColorPanel(wx.CYAN)
         self.AddPage(win, "Cyan")
 
-#         win = self.makeColorPanel(wxWHITE)
-#         self.AddPage(win, "White")
+        win = self.makeColorPanel(wx.NamedColour('Midnight Blue'))
+        self.AddPage(win, "Midnight Blue")
 
 
-#         win = self.makeColorPanel(wxBLACK)
-#         self.AddPage(win, "Black")
-
-        win = self.makeColorPanel(wx.NamedColour('MIDNIGHT BLUE'))
-        self.AddPage(win, "MIDNIGHT BLUE")
-
-        win = self.makeColorPanel(wx.NamedColour('INDIAN RED'))
-        self.AddPage(win, "INDIAN RED")
+        win = self.makeColorPanel(wx.NamedColour('Indian Red'))
+        self.AddPage(win, "Indian Red")
 
         self.Bind(wx.EVT_NOTEBOOK_PAGE_CHANGED, self.OnPageChanged)
         self.Bind(wx.EVT_NOTEBOOK_PAGE_CHANGING, self.OnPageChanging)
 
         self.Bind(wx.EVT_NOTEBOOK_PAGE_CHANGED, self.OnPageChanged)
         self.Bind(wx.EVT_NOTEBOOK_PAGE_CHANGING, self.OnPageChanging)
@@ -84,13 +76,13 @@ class TestNB(wx.Notebook):
         p = wx.Panel(self, -1)
         win = ColorPanel.ColoredPanel(p, color)
         p.win = win
         p = wx.Panel(self, -1)
         win = ColorPanel.ColoredPanel(p, color)
         p.win = win
-
         def OnCPSize(evt, win=win):
         def OnCPSize(evt, win=win):
+            win.SetPosition((0,0))
             win.SetSize(evt.GetSize())
             win.SetSize(evt.GetSize())
-
         p.Bind(wx.EVT_SIZE, OnCPSize)
         return p
 
         p.Bind(wx.EVT_SIZE, OnCPSize)
         return p
 
+
     def OnPageChanged(self, event):
         old = event.GetOldSelection()
         new = event.GetSelection()
     def OnPageChanged(self, event):
         old = event.GetOldSelection()
         new = event.GetSelection()
@@ -116,14 +108,14 @@ def runTest(frame, nb, log):
 
 overview = """\
 <html><body>
 
 overview = """\
 <html><body>
-<h2>wxNotebook</h2>
+<h2>wx.Notebook</h2>
 <p>
 This class represents a notebook control, which manages multiple
 windows with associated tabs.
 <p>
 <p>
 This class represents a notebook control, which manages multiple
 windows with associated tabs.
 <p>
-To use the class, create a wxNotebook object and call AddPage or
+To use the class, create a wx.Notebook object and call AddPage or
 InsertPage, passing a window to be used as the page. Do not explicitly
 InsertPage, passing a window to be used as the page. Do not explicitly
-delete the window for a page that is currently managed by wxNotebook.
+delete the window for a page that is currently managed by wx.Notebook.
 
 """
 
 
 """
 
@@ -131,7 +123,7 @@ delete the window for a page that is currently managed by wxNotebook.
 if __name__ == '__main__':
     import sys,os
     import run
 if __name__ == '__main__':
     import sys,os
     import run
-    run.main(['', os.path.basename(sys.argv[0])])
+    run.main(['', os.path.basename(sys.argv[0])] + sys.argv[1:])